Latest Patents
One of her latest patents is the "Pharmacy Personal Care Account." This method provides insurance coverage to subscribers by offering an insurance policy that includes allowances for various expenses. The policy allows for monetary credits for any unused portion of a given allowance, which can be used for subsequent allowed expenses. This innovative approach may include pharmacy benefits and covers medical expenses qualifying under Section 213 of the US Internal Revenue Code, allowing employers to pay without the subscriber declaring it as taxable income.
